Any person found to be violating any of the provisions of this chapter or federal or state pretreatment requirements, except Article
V, shall be served by the Village with written notice stating the nature of the violation and providing a reasonable time limit for the satisfactory correction thereof. The offender shall, within the period of time stated in such notice, permanently cease all violations.

Except as provided in Article
XI, §
205-64, any person violating any of the provisions of this chapter shall be guilty of a misdemeanor and shall be punished, upon conviction, by a fine of not less than $500 nor more than $1,000 for each violation. Each day that a violation of or failure to comply with any provision of this enactment or any regulation promulgated hereunder by the Board of Trustees occurs shall constitute a separate and distinct misdemeanor.
Any person violating any of the provisions of this chapter shall become
liable to the Village for any expense, loss or damage occasioned the Village
by reason of such violation.
